FAQs:

1. What are the must-see attractions in Murcia?

Murcia offers a wealth of attractions, including the stunning Cathedral of Murcia, the picturesque town of Caravaca de la Cruz, the Mar Menor lagoon, and the Sierra Espuña mountains.

2. Is Murcia a good destination for families with children?

Yes, Murcia is a family-friendly destination with plenty of activities and attractions for children, such as amusement parks, water parks, and museums.

3. What is the best time to visit Murcia?

The best time to visit Murcia is during the shoulder seasons (April-May and September-October) when the weather is mild and pleasant.

4. What are some of the local delicacies in Murcia?

Murcia is known for its delicious cuisine, including traditional dishes such as Zarangollo, Caldero del Mar Menor, and Pastel de Cierva.

5. What is the best way to get around Murcia?

The best way to get around Murcia is by car, as it allows for easy access to the region's many attractions. However, there is also a good public transportation system, including buses and trains.
